Will this be a drop-in replacement for one already in service? If so, I suspect the TTL driver is already in the projector, and all you need is labby to replace it. If you drop one in that is stronger than the one already in service, your colors may not be balanced.

Do you know WHICH color red you want to replace? 650nm is pretty common, but so are 632nm. 200mW of 632nm will look brighter than 200mW of 650nm, so it may be best to seek the same color.

I've never heard of a 473nm THAT big. Did I read 30W right?
DPSS implies crystals that can get out of alignment. It can be realigned, but it's a delicate process of trial and error.

I'd replace it with a 445nm labby. Your system was built before the 445 diode was so commonplace, like it is, today. Also, the 445s not being DPSS suggest they will run cooler than the 473 and less delicate.
